We can already tell that Gracie has grown. She will have a visit to the vet next week and we'll find out how much. She has been learning a lot this week... things like you shouldn't get in the way of big running doodles, sharp teeth can move mountains (and I mean Charlie when I say that), running up the stairs is easy, and don't walk under big doodles after they've been in the house all day (you might get wet).
Here is Gracie being introduced to our grandson, Logan. It was lucky for Logan that she was already tired out from playing with Hershey and Charlie all day. Although it is almost as big as she is, Gracie is often found chewing on the big bones and playing with the large squeaky toys. If her little toys stayed out then the big doodles would get them. Charlie and Gracie have a special relationship. It is amazing to see these two play considering the difference in their sizes. Charlie will sometimes act like a puppy and other times like a daddy. Gracie will climb on him, pull on his tail, and nip at him but he takes it all pretty well. Hershey will play with Gracie, but she has to put the baby girl in her place sometimes. She does a great job of instructing her gently but firmly in what is permissible (or not). Gracie likes the ice as much as her big brother and sister. The only thing is that the big dogs eat it and Gracie wants to turn the bowl over and scatter it everywhere. Thanks for sharing our first week witth us.
